The sub-culture of today's youth.

           Today's youth are very different from those of the past. To begin with, in the past there was no such thing as the so-called lepak culture which has become a common occurrence today in Malaysia. We can see that teenagers melepak or hang around in groups in shopping malls, car parks and bus stops. Although lepak is not a major problem, i think we have to do something about this before it's too late. These young people should have hobbies or do something useful rather than waste their time this way.

Today youth's, in my personal view, are more brand-conscious. Well, you might say that there were not many fashion brands back in the sixties or fifties. Young people are very influenced by fashion. They follow the latest fashion trends.They do like this because they like the fashion or they are still establish their own identity.To conclude, the sub-culture of today's youth is definetely different from that our parent's generation.
